          ^Any of those cat-back systems will give you a better note to your exhaust (I have the BSR cat-back on my 9000 right now) and the stainless steel is great. But I would still recommend a 3" downpipe, it's the simplest way to free up some nice revs and increase your spool-up, really gets the exhaust starting to flow much better right off the turbo.

                To be honest its a better idea to go with a 3" downpipe first. they will work with stock exhaust and they help spool time.

                  go with downpipe first then cat back it will work/ affect performance better
                  then ic and then do turbo to injectors and tune and you should have lots of power
